stevegrab Posted December 18, 2014 Share Posted December 18, 2014 This is bound to happen with every team getting at least one TNF game. Nobody knows what teams will be good or won't when the schedule is made (March/April) so expecting them to pick a playoff matchup is unreasonable. If it were on early in the season, that was the more favorable portion of the TNF schedule when games were on CBS as well, so the lesser matchups won't be featured there.
